Introduction to Bonding Objective: Predict and differentiate between the bonds that will form between two elements Draw the Lewis Dot Structure for all Group a elements

Guiding Question Why is road salt used to keep roads from icing over?

Definition: A bond that exists between a metal and a non- metal; valence electrons are transferred from the metal to the non-metal Ionic Bond M + N.M.

Covalent Bonds Definition: A bond between two non-metals; electrons are shared

Ionic v. covalent I Do You Do MgCl2 NaF NO2 CO2 H2O ZnCl2 K2O LiCl

Lewis dot structure The model we use to demonstrate bonding Dots represent valence electrons Follow the Octet Rule: Atoms want 8 valence electrons Full and balanced at 8 Lewis dot structure

Steps to create a Lewis Structure Write out the atomic symbol and determine the number of valence electrons Place a dot to represent one valence electron Continue adding dots clockwise around the symbol; do not pair until 4 single dots have been placed

Lewis diagram for Oxygen Write out the atomic symbol and determine the number of valence electrons Has 6 valence electrons

Lewis diagram for Oxygen Place a dot to represent one valence electron

Lewis diagram for Oxygen Each consecutive dot should be placed around the symbol in a clockwise fashion

Lewis diagram for Oxygen Only start pairing valence electrons after four single ones have been placed
